<blockquote data-quote="AllForage" data-source="post: 790963" data-attributes="member: 14878"><p>Bringing animals from south to north and especially west to east can be difficult. There most likely will be some environmental lag time. Our Wisconsin pastures are extremely watery and very weak compared to western grasses. Our cattle need very large rumens to hold enough watery feed for nourishment compared to western cattle. One bite of New Mexico grass is probably a whole small bale of our feed. Keep that in mind if imported animals seem to lag a little. I bring my bulls in as young as possible and give them a whole year to adapt. It has worked for me well. I have also heard some real horror stories.</p></blockquote><p></p>
